diff options
author | Frederick Muriuki Muriithi | 2024-06-12 16:38:54 -0500 |
---|---|---|
committer | Frederick Muriuki Muriithi | 2024-06-13 12:01:14 -0500 |
commit | f726c71bf1636a838f45363d1613763a2926e34f (patch) | |
tree | 8b5e0323106026abafa5cc0385a32df9df62f9e5 /qc_app/templates/rqtl2/select-population.html | |
parent | 05402410638fc7dd678a6289ccd2a9ce11acc5e7 (diff) | |
download | gn-uploader-f726c71bf1636a838f45363d1613763a2926e34f.tar.gz |
Update html templates to use bootstrap for styling
Diffstat (limited to 'qc_app/templates/rqtl2/select-population.html')
-rw-r--r-- | qc_app/templates/rqtl2/select-population.html | 148 |
1 files changed, 78 insertions, 70 deletions
diff --git a/qc_app/templates/rqtl2/select-population.html b/qc_app/templates/rqtl2/select-population.html index 1102805..37731f0 100644 --- a/qc_app/templates/rqtl2/select-population.html +++ b/qc_app/templates/rqtl2/select-population.html @@ -22,29 +22,26 @@ {{flash_messages("error-select-population")}} <input type="hidden" name="species_id" value="{{species.SpeciesId}}" /> - <fieldset> - <label for="select:inbredset" class="form-col-1">population</label> + + <div class="form-group"> + <label for="select:inbredset" class="form-label">population</label> <select id="select:inbredset" name="inbredset_id" required="required" - class="form-col-2"> + class="form-control"> <option value="">Select a grouping/population</option> {%for pop in populations%} <option value="{{pop.InbredSetId}}"> {{pop.InbredSetName}} ({{pop.FullName}})</option> {%endfor%} </select> - <span class="form-input-help">If you are adding data to an already existing + <span class="form-text text-muted">If you are adding data to an already existing population, simply pick the population from this drop-down selector. If you cannot find your population from this list, try the form below to create a new one..</span> - </fieldset> + </div> - <fieldset> - <input type="submit" - value="select population" - class="btn btn-primary form-col-2" /> - </fieldset> + <button type="submit" class="btn btn-primary" />select population</button> </form> <p style="color:#FE3535; padding-left:20em; font-weight:bolder;">OR</p> @@ -55,70 +52,81 @@ {{flash_messages("error-create-population")}} <input type="hidden" name="species_id" value="{{species.SpeciesId}}" /> - <fieldset> - <legend>mandatory</legend> - <label for="txt:inbredset-name" class="form-col-1">name</label> - <input id="txt:inbredset-name" - name="inbredset_name" - type="text" - required="required" - maxlength="30" - placeholder="Enter grouping/population name" - class="form-col-2" /> - <span class="form-input-help">This is a short name that identifies the - population. Useful for menus, and quick scanning.</span> - - <label for="txt:" class="form-col-1">full name</label> - <input id="txt:inbredset-fullname" - name="inbredset_fullname" - type="text" - required="required" - maxlength="100" - placeholder="Enter the grouping/population's full name" - class="form-col-2" /> - <span class="form-input-help">This can be the same as the name above, or can - be longer. Useful for documentation, and human communication.</span> - </fieldset> - <fieldset> - <legend>Optional</legend> - - <label for="num:public" class="form-col-1">public?</label> - <select id="num:public" - name="public" - class="form-col-2"> - <option value="0">0 - Only accessible to authorised users</option> - <option value="1">1 - Publicly accessible to all users</option> - <option value="2" selected> - 2 - Publicly accessible to all users</option> - </select> - <span class="form-input-help">This determines whether the - population/grouping will appear on the menus for users.</span> - - <label for="txt:inbredset-family" class="form-col-1">family</label> - <input id="txt:inbredset-family" - name="inbredset_family" - type="text" - placeholder="I am not sure what this is about." - class="form-col-2" /> - <span class="form-input-help">I do not currently know what this is about. - This is a failure on my part to figure out what this is and provide a - useful description. Please feel free to remind me.</span> - - <label for="txtarea:" class="form-col-1">Description</label> + + <div class="form-group"> + <legend class="heading">mandatory</legend> + + <div class="form-group"> + <label for="txt:inbredset-name" class="form-label">name</label> + <input id="txt:inbredset-name" + name="inbredset_name" + type="text" + required="required" + maxlength="30" + placeholder="Enter grouping/population name" + class="form-control" /> + <span class="form-text text-muted">This is a short name that identifies the + population. Useful for menus, and quick scanning.</span> + </div> + + <div class="form-group"> + <label for="txt:" class="form-label">full name</label> + <input id="txt:inbredset-fullname" + name="inbredset_fullname" + type="text" + required="required" + maxlength="100" + placeholder="Enter the grouping/population's full name" + class="form-control" /> + <span class="form-text text-muted">This can be the same as the name above, or can + be longer. Useful for documentation, and human communication.</span> + </div> + </div> + + <div class="form-group"> + <legend class="heading">optional</legend> + + <div class="form-group"> + <label for="num:public" class="form-label">public?</label> + <select id="num:public" + name="public" + class="form-control"> + <option value="0">0 - Only accessible to authorised users</option> + <option value="1">1 - Publicly accessible to all users</option> + <option value="2" selected> + 2 - Publicly accessible to all users</option> + </select> + <span class="form-text text-muted">This determines whether the + population/grouping will appear on the menus for users.</span> + </div> + + <div class="form-group"> + <label for="txt:inbredset-family" class="form-label">family</label> + <input id="txt:inbredset-family" + name="inbredset_family" + type="text" + placeholder="I am not sure what this is about." + class="form-control" /> + <span class="form-text text-muted">I do not currently know what this is about. + This is a failure on my part to figure out what this is and provide a + useful description. Please feel free to remind me.</span> + </div> + + <div class="form-group"> + <label for="txtarea:" class="form-label">Description</label> <textarea id="txtarea:description" name="description" rows="5" placeholder="Enter a description of this grouping/population" - class="form-col-2"></textarea> - <span class="form-input-help">A long-form description of what the population - consists of. Useful for humans.</span> - </fieldset> - - <fieldset> - <input type="submit" - value="create grouping/population" - class="btn btn-primary form-col-2" /> - </fieldset> + class="form-control"></textarea> + <span class="form-text text-muted"> + A long-form description of what the population consists of. Useful for + humans.</span> + </div> + </div> + + <button type="submit" class="btn btn-primary" /> + create grouping/population</button> </form> {%endblock%} |